Sense |
a national charity that supports and campaigns for children and adults who are deafblind or have sensory impairments.

Shelter |
Specialist support services for families who need more in-depth help to keep their home, or to settle into a new one after being homeless. A team working with families like these over time, giving them the full, practical support they need to get back on their feet.

MfpaMouth and Foot Painting Artists
|
Formed in 1957, the MFPA partnership is part of an international self-help association of artists (AMFPA) who paint without the use of their hands.
